Since its first mention in Diario de Ibiza in August 1996, ayahuasca’s story in Spain, especially in Ibiza, has been marked by numerous arrests linked to criminal activities and public health concerns. Key events include a 2011 arrest of a tattoo artist for ayahuasca possession and the 2014 World Ayahuasca Conference in Ibiza. The brew’s legal status has been contentious, with trials challenging its legality. Despite being linked to a death in 2015, ayahuasca is noted for its cultural and spiritual value.
